Everyone is looking for a way to save on gas. That’s a big change in the last year. Back in 2020, in the middle of the Covid calamity, the world appeared to be ending. Everything was shuttered. Traffic disappeared. With no demand, oil prices plunged and then dropped to negative values. Oil storage tanks were filled to the brim and there was no place to store the stuff. We never got to the point where gas stations were paying people to fill their cars. But we weren’t far from it.
